Detailed Specs & Features
On paper, the EVERKI Atlas Wheeled 2 presents an appealing balance of size, materials, and security. The 22-inch luggage size is tailor-made to meet airline carry-on and checked luggage requirements, adaptable for trips spanning 3 to 5 days. IIt's30 liters of storage volume, with an expandable option adding an extra 2 liters, providing flexibility without bulk. Constructed primarily with polyester materials both inside and out, the bag combines abrasion and tear resistance rated as high, reinforced stitching, and robust YKK zippers, including a security layer, ensuring lasting durability. The lightweight structure, weighing just 6.7 pounds, balances ease of transport with sufficient robustness, supported further by an aluminum frame for enhanced rigidity and weight distribution. From a mobility perspective, its four rubber roller wheels are designed to be quiet and shock-dampening, accompanied by strong axle strength and high caster stability to support smooth movement even on uneven airport surfaces. The telescopic handle, made from durable aluminum and adjustable with 1-2 stages, offers comfort alongside additional padded top, side, and bottom handles. Security features impress with a TSA-approved combination lock system integrated into the zippers, including anti-theft zippers and an RFID-blocking pocket to safeguard electronic data against modern threats.

Price & Value for Money
Priced at $295, the EVERKI Atlas Wheeled 2 reflects a mid-to-premium range investment in luggage tailored for professional travelers. Given its limited lifetime warranty and the inclusion of high-grade materials like aluminum framework and YKK zippers, the cost aligns well with quality expectations. Its security features and travel convenience components, such as the TSA lock and various organizational pockets, further justify the price. Travelers looking for a robust, moderately sized case for both carry-on and checked purposes will find solid value here. Conversely, users seeking extremely rugged or tech-laden luggage might consider alternatives.
